The Match

Chapter 61: The Match

Harry’s crisis was temporarily resolved, though the few people around him were so busy maneuvering that he couldn’t get away to check on the Golden Snitch.

Ron finally stopped holding his telescope and fixating on Harry.

However, while watching the Quaffle battle on the other side, he happened to see Snape also on the Slytherin stands.

“Merlin, why is that old bat here too?”

Hagrid asked curiously, “Old bat? Who?”

“Professor Snape!”

Hagrid let out a sound and quickly reacted, saying with a stern face, “Ron, you mustn’t speak about the Professor like that, even though he is indeed… In short, Dumbledore trusts him!”

“I don’t trust him. Look at the way he’s glaring at Harry; if I had the chance, I wouldn’t doubt for a second that he’d cast an Evil Curse on Harry!”

In mid-air, the restrictions on Harry continued, and they became even more chaotic!

Fred alone clearly couldn’t fight two Slytherins. George had to rush over to help him, but Flint and Pucey seemed determined. No matter how the twins provoked them, they wouldn’t leave Harry.

The entanglement of the four people made Harry’s vision a mess.

Even worse, he suddenly felt his broom seemed to lose control. It swayed left and right, as if it no longer wanted to carry a person.

Harry’s face turned pale, and he tightly gripped the handle with his knees and hands.

From a distance, Vaughn, with the Bludger, disrupted Gryffindor’s attack again. He glanced at Harry, his eyes showing a hint of surprise:

“Did Socket Man make a move? How much does he hate Harry…”

As he sped along, his gaze swept over the stands, and he saw Quirrell, and also Snape.

His blurry vision couldn’t see them casting spells, but he knew that the two were clashing at this moment.

Vaughn wasn’t sure if Hermione could still detect the abnormality, or if she could accidentally break Quirrell’s Evil Curse.

He wouldn’t leave it to chance.

“It’s time to end this match!” He quickly weaved through the fierce battle in front of the Slytherin goal, subtly made a few gestures, and his teammates, who had been watching him, began to increase their small infringements during the struggle.

The Gryffindor players were all held back by them.

Vaughn, on the other hand, quickly broke away from the formation, ascended a distance to improve his view, and scanned downwards.

At the same time, Hermione and Ron also noticed something was wrong with Harry. Remembering Ron’s earlier complaint, Hermione saw Snape staring at Harry through her telescope, muttering to himself.

“Is it really Snape?”

Hermione, too shocked to care, hurried towards the Slytherin stands. Ron, worried about Harry, had a crestfallen expression and didn’t even notice she was gone.

Before long, the Slytherin stands caught fire, and the crowd began to push and shove in panic.

Snape frantically shook his robe; they were Blue Magical Flames, and he could only extinguish them by casting a spell.

The cessation of the counter-spell completely plunged Harry into a dire situation.

Noticing Harry’s broom still jumping erratically, Hermione, who had just set the fire, was stunned.

“It wasn’t Snape? Then who was it?”

She scanned the stands, but before she could get a clear look, the situation on the Pitch had already changed.

In front of the Slytherin goal, Slytherin, lacking Vaughn, was clearly no longer able to resist Gryffindor’s attack. The Quaffle broke through Miles Bletchley’s defense and was scored by Angelina.

The beautiful woman, who had been incredibly frustrated by Vaughn’s interference the entire time, let out a roar after scoring.

But no one in Slytherin cared, and Gryffindor didn’t have time to care either!

Vaughn had spotted the Golden Snitch!

He dipped his broom and began an extremely fast dive.

The silver patterns on his dark green cloak trailed far behind him; he was like a bolt of lightning.

“My goodness! Vaughn spotted the Golden Snitch and he’s diving! How fast he is! At this moment, he’s a predatory eagle, an arrow in descent. What about Harry? Harry… what’s happened to Harry?”

Amidst Lee Jordan’s exclamations, Fred and George, who had been entangled by Flint and Pucey, no longer cared about fouling. The twins shoved the two away forcefully.

Fred yelled, “Harry, what’s wrong with you?”

Harry said in a panic, “My broom is out of control!”

As soon as he finished speaking, the broom suddenly flipped over.

Under the immense inertia, Harry could no longer hold on and screamed as he fell.

Fred desperately tried to catch him, but Flint got tangled up with him again. The ugly fellow didn’t care at all whether Harry would fall to his death.

Fred swung his bat hard, sending the Bludger towards Flint.

The troll-like figure didn’t have time to dodge and was immediately hit on the head, slumping onto his broom.

In that moment of falling, Harry’s mind went blank.

The wind howled in his ears, and he heard Lee Jordan speak at an extremely fast pace:

“Professor, quickly save Harry… wait, Vaughn Weasley isn’t diving for the Golden Snitch, what is he doing?”

His blank mind couldn’t process it in time. In just two or three seconds, time was fleeting.

Harry’s peripheral vision caught sight of the stands, and he heard gasps from all around.

“Am I about to hit the ground? I hope it’s not too bad.”

Thinking this, Harry heard the sound of wind.

A bolt of dark green lightning with silver patterns flashed past him, then turned, and abruptly pulled him in.

The immense force cutting across him caused sharp pain all over his body, but Harry was happy.

It was Vaughn!

He faced the wind, his red hair pulled back by the wind, like dancing flames.

He asked Harry loudly, “Harry, are you alright? Can you stand on your own?”

Harry couldn’t speak and could only nod repeatedly.

Vaughn’s flight speed quickly slowed down. He put Harry on the ground, paused for a moment, and then flew back into the sky.

Lee Jordan shouted with passion, “Merlin! Vaughn saved Harry! He didn’t go for the Golden Snitch first, he saved Harry! That damned Sorting Hat must have made a mistake, I knew it, how could the Weasley family produce an evil S… *cough* I mean, Slytherins have good people too… I’m sorry, Professor!”

“Look, Slytherin’s lightning is back in the sky! So fast, so fast, it’s astonishing! In a high-speed flight, he made a 180° turn, and the agile Golden Snitch couldn’t escape his grasp—”

“Applaud, my friends! Vaughn Weasley caught the Golden Snitch, the match is over, Slytherin wins!”

Standing on the Pitch ground, Harry looked up at Vaughn in the air, raising his hand high, the Golden Snitch gleaming in his hand.

Looking at that scene, the tension of the past few days suddenly relaxed.

Harry, who wanted to win, suddenly felt that losing was not so bad…

The match was over. Vaughn caught the Golden Snitch, earning an extra 150 points, and Slytherin won with an overwhelming victory.

The entire stands erupted in cheers. Even the dejected Gryffindors did not withhold their applause; they had all seen Vaughn save Harry at the end.

The Slytherin players swarmed Vaughn, heading towards the cheering crowd.
